Redefining the Purpose of Saving
For years, traditional financial advice has leaned heavily on the principles of frugality, postponed satisfaction, and hostile saving. From removing early morning coffee to passing up getaways, the message has actually been loud and clear: conserve currently, delight in later on. But as societal values shift and people reassess what monetary wellness actually indicates, a softer, much more conscious approach to money is obtaining traction. This is the significance of soft saving-- an arising mindset that focuses less on stockpiling cash and more on aligning financial choices with a meaningful, happy life.
Soft conserving does not imply abandoning duty. It's not about neglecting your future or investing carelessly. Instead, it's about balance. It's about acknowledging that life is happening now, and your money should support your joy, not simply your pension.
The Emotional Side of Money
Cash is usually considered as a numbers video game, yet the way we gain, spend, and conserve is deeply psychological. From youth experiences to social stress, our monetary behaviors are shaped by greater than reasoning. Aggressive saving methods, while effective on paper, can occasionally fuel anxiousness, sense of guilt, and a consistent worry of "not having enough."
Soft conserving invites us to consider just how we really feel regarding our financial selections. Are you avoiding supper with close friends since you're attempting to adhere to an inflexible savings strategy? Are you delaying that trip you've dreamed regarding for many years since it does not seem "responsible?" Soft saving challenges these narratives by asking: what's the psychological cost of extreme conserving?
Why Millennials and Gen Z Are Shifting Gears
The more recent generations aren't necessarily gaining more, yet they are reimagining what wide range looks like. After witnessing monetary economic crises, real estate situations, and now browsing post-pandemic truths, more youthful individuals are questioning the wisdom of postponing delight for a later date that isn't ensured.
They're selecting experiences over possessions. They're prioritizing mental wellness, versatile work, and everyday pleasures. And they're doing it while still maintaining a sense of monetary duty-- just by themselves terms. This change has motivated even more people to reassess what they truly want from their financial trip: assurance, not perfection.
Developing a Personal Framework for Soft Saving
To welcome soft savings, start by understanding your core worths. What brings you pleasure? What expenditures truly enhance your life? It could be a weekly dinner with enjoyed ones, taking a trip to new areas, or purchasing a hobby that gas your creative thinking. When you recognize what matters most, saving ends up being less concerning limitations and more about intentionality.
From there, take into consideration developing an adaptable budget plan. One that includes space for satisfaction and spontaneity. Releasing the "All or Nothing" Mindset
Among the greatest difficulties in individual financing is the tendency to assume in extremes. You're either saving every cent or you're stopping working. You're either settling all financial obligation or you're behind. Soft conserving presents subtlety. It claims you can conserve and invest. You can plan for the future and live in the present.
For example, many people really feel bewildered when selecting between traveling and paying down a financing. Yet suppose you budgeted modestly for both? By including happiness, you might really feel even more inspired and equipped to remain on track with your economic goals.

Soft Saving Is Still Smart Saving
Doubters may suggest that soft saving is simply a rebranding of spending extra easily. However that's not the case. It's a strategic, psychological, and deeply human strategy to handling money in a manner that honors your existing and your future. It instructs you to construct a cushion without smothering your pleasure. It helps you create room in your life to flourish, not simply survive.
This doesn't mean you'll never ever require to be disciplined or make sacrifices. It just implies that when you do, you'll know why. Every dollar conserved will certainly have a purpose, and every dollar spent will certainly really feel straightened with what you value most.
Financial wellness isn't a goal. It's a continual process of discovering, adjusting, and growing. And as you discover just how to make the most of your resources, soft saving offers a refreshing pointer: your cash is a tool, not a test.
